sunrise

  • noun
  • B1
  • Top 5000

the moment early in the morning when the sun comes up over the edge of the land or the sea, together with the light and colours in the sky at that time

  • The flight leaves just before sunrise, so we ordered a taxi.

  • They climbed for two hours to reach the top by sunrise.

  • In winter the sunrise comes late and the streets stay dark.

  • From our window we can see the sunrise over the rooftops.

Common collocations: at sunrise · before sunrise · watch the sunrise · a beautiful sunrise · sunrise over the sea · from sunrise to sunset
